Company description

MBIA Inc. provides financial guarantee insurance services to public finance markets. It operates through United States (U.S.) Public Finance Insurance, Corporate, and International and Structured Finance Insurance segments. The company issues financial guarantees for municipal bonds, including tax-exempt and taxable indebtedness of the U.S. political subdivisions and territories, as well as utilities, airports, health care institutions, higher educational facilities, housing authorities, and other similar agencies and obligations issued by private entities. It also insures the non-U.S. public finance and global structured finance, including asset-backed obligations; and sovereign-related and sub-sovereign bonds, utilities, and privately issued bonds used for the financing of projects that include toll roads, bridges, airports, public transportation facilities, and other types of infrastructure projects, as well as offers third-party reinsurance services. MBIA Inc. was founded in 1973 and is headquartered in Purchase, New York.

Sector: Financial Services - Industry: Insurance—Specialty

Insider transaction explanations

Insider buying is the legal purchase of shares by a senior executive or director of a company. "Filer Name" corresponds to the name of the stock buyer or seller. "Transaction Text" describes the transaction. "Ownership" gives information about the transaction type. "Date" is the reported transaction date. "Filer Relation" gives the role of the insider in the company. "Shares" is the value of the transaction.
